AT&T Inc. announced that it is working with SunPower Corporation, CH2M Hill, Pacific Gas and Electric Company (PG&E) and Morgan Stanley to install and operate a 1-megawatt solar power system on AT&T’s facility at the Bishop Ranch office park in San Ramon, California. Scheduled for completion in late 2008, the system was partially funded by incentives provided by PG&E under the California Solar Initiative (CSI).
